Grasping the Fundamentals of Bluffing

At its core, bluffing in poker games involves giving false impressions about the strength of your hand. Participants utilize different strategies to mislead their opponents into thinking something incorrect. Successful bluffing requires strategic planning and the ability to read your opponents.

Developing Your Bluffing Skills

1. Learn your opponents' actions and tendencies.
2. Maintain a steady wagering pattern to confuse your opponents.
3. Choose the right timing to execute a bluff.
4. Hone your poker skills regularly.
5. Stay calm and confident during a bluff.
